In early June, the survey team returned, and the results they brought made everyone's hearts tighten.

The low-level crust in Tangshi and the surrounding areas is experiencing unusually frequent activity.

The underground rock faults are not smooth, but uneven. These "bumps" act like locks to hold the fault in place and prevent it from sliding.

The fault is now under constant stress due to abnormal crustal movement, and the "locks" on the fault are being pressed tighter and tighter.

The presence of minute cracks and ruptures indicates a risk of a strong earthquake.

However, even geological experts are unable to determine the exact time of the earthquake.
